Other problems

Solving computer problems

Other problems

Problem:

The computer locks or does not accept any input.

Solution:

Your computer might lock when it enters standby mode during a communication operation. Disable the standby timer when you are working on the network.

To turn off the computer, press and hold the power switch for 4 seconds or more.

Problem:

The computer does not start from a device you want, such as a diskette drive.

Solution:

Refer to the Startup menu of the BIOS Setup Utility. Make sure that the startup sequence in the BIOS Setup Utility is set so that the computer starts from the device you want.

Also make sure that the device from which the computer starts is enabled. In the startup menu in the BIOS Setup Utility, make sure that the device is included in the Boot priority orderlist. If it is included in the Excluded from boot orderlist, it is disabled. Select the entry for it in the list and press the x key. This moves the entry to the Boot priority orderlist.

Problem:

The computer does not respond.

Solution:

IRQs for the PCI are all set as 11. The computer does not respond because it cannot share the IRQ with other devices. Refer to the ThinkPad Configuration Program.

Problem:

The computer can not play a CD, or the sound quality is not good.

Solution:

Be sure that the disk meets the standards for your country. Usually, a disk that meets the local standards is marked with a CD logo on the label. If you use a disc that does not meet these standards, we cannot guarantee that it will play, or that, if it does play, the sound quality will be good.
